Clearly you have not debated with bureaucracy enough.  NVC is clear, they wait for appointment times from the consulate and schedule according to the oldest DQ/CC that is current.  You are not going to win any debate with NVC/Montreal Consulate about procedure.  What is in your control is submitting all the required documents the first time and not missing something.  All we can do is manage what is in our control.  I wish you luck in not waiting!
